Quick heads-up on Pinwheel UI versioning: we cut a minor release every sprint, and anything touching component props needs a changeset file in the PR. No changeset, no merge — the bot will nag you. Majors are rare and go through the design council first. The full policy, with examples of what counts as breaking, lives on the internal page below.

wiki page, bahip-yahip: https://grafana.qirvanlabs.corp/browse/display/projects/cc3a1b9dbfc9

Action item from the Fernlight consent banner incident: the rollout flag was flipped globally instead of per-region, so EU users briefly saw the wrong banner variant. Owner: platform team, due next sprint. Fix: add region guards to the flag config and a pre-deploy check. New team members should read the full rollout checklist here.

dashboard of fawif-yafog = https://confluence.qorvellabs.internal/projects/display/display/709d61e0

It runs nightly and flags volumes, snapshots, and load balancers that have no owning deployment in the Quillhaven registry. Flagged items sit in a 7-day grace queue before deletion, and support can extend that per-ticket if a customer yells. Most escalations are just people forgetting to tag things. If a customer claims something vanished, check the sweep log first before blaming them. The grace-queue dashboard and extension steps are on the internal wiki page below.

wiki page, hahaf-tawef: https://confluence.zemvarsys.internal/pages/projects/projects/pages/1d78